Factors Determining Edge Banding ThicknessThe choice of edge banding thickness depends on:
* Substrate Thickness: The thickness of the substrate (e.g., particleboard, MDF) is the primary factor that determines the thickness of the edge banding. It should be slightly thicker than the substrate to provide a snug fit and prevent gaps.
* Edge Profile: The shape of the edge profile (e.g., square, rounded, beveled) influences the thickness of the edge banding. More complex profiles require thicker edge banding to provide adequate coverage.
* Application Method: The method of edge banding application (e.g., hot melt, laser, or cold glue) can also impact the thickness requirement.

Available Thickness OptionsEdge banding strips are available in various thicknesses, typically ranging from 0.5 mm to 5 mm. The most common thicknesses are:
* 0.5 mm - 1.0 mm: Suitable for thin substrates and applications where a subtle edge is desired.
* 1.5 mm - 2.0 mm: A versatile choice for most substrates, providing a noticeable edge thickness.
* 2.5 mm - 3.0 mm: Ideal for thicker substrates or where a more pronounced edge is desired.
* 3.5 mm - 5.0 mm: Used for heavy-duty applications or to create decorative or functional accents.

Selecting the Appropriate ThicknessChoosing the correct edge banding thickness is essential to ensure durability, aesthetics, and functionality. Here are some guidelines:
* For substrates under 10 mm thick, use edge banding with a thickness of 0.5 mm - 1.5 mm.
* For substrates between 10 mm and 15 mm thick, select edge banding with a thickness of 1.5 mm - 2.5 mm.
* For substrates over 15 mm thick, consider edge banding with a thickness of 2.5 mm or thicker.
* For complex edge profiles, choose edge banding that is slightly thicker than the substrate to ensure proper coverage.
